1. Escape Room Challenges

Overview

Escape rooms create a thrilling atmosphere that encourages teamwork, problem-solving, and communication. Teams must work together to solve puzzles and "escape" within a set time limit.

  • Time Needed: 1-2 hours
  • Group Size: 4-10 participants
  • Cost: $30-50 per person
  • Energy Level: High

Logistical Notes

  • Choose a venue close to your main meeting location to maximize time.
  • Ensure the escape room can accommodate your full group or split into smaller teams.

Skip If...

Your team prefers more relaxed activities or has members with mobility issues.

2. Cooking Classes

Overview

Cooking classes provide a creative outlet for teams to collaborate and communicate while preparing a meal together. This activity fosters camaraderie and can be tailored to various dietary preferences.

  • Time Needed: 2-3 hours
  • Group Size: 10-20 participants
  • Cost: $75-150 per person
  • Energy Level: Moderate

Logistical Notes

  • Book a local culinary school or restaurant with a private space.
  • Make sure to confirm menu options in advance.

Skip If...

Team members are uncomfortable in the kitchen or prefer not to cook.

3. Outdoor Adventure Activities

Overview

Engage your team in outdoor activities like zip-lining, rock climbing, or kayaking. These adventures promote teamwork and trust in a more dynamic environment.

  • Time Needed: Half-day to full-day
  • Group Size: 8-30 participants
  • Cost: $100-200 per person
  • Energy Level: Very High

Logistical Notes

  • Choose a reputable outdoor adventure company that can accommodate your group size.
  • Ensure all safety equipment is provided.

Skip If...

Your team has a mix of fitness levels or prefers indoor activities.

4. Volunteering Together

Overview

Participating in a community service project can enhance team bonding while giving back to the community. This can include activities like building homes, organizing food drives, or environmental clean-ups.

  • Time Needed: Half-day to full-day
  • Group Size: 5-50 participants
  • Cost: Free to $50 per person (for materials)
  • Energy Level: Moderate

Logistical Notes

  • Partner with a local nonprofit organization to ensure a meaningful experience.
  • Plan transportation if the location is offsite.

Skip If...

Your team prefers structured activities or has scheduling conflicts.

5. Innovation Workshops

Overview

Host a workshop focused on brainstorming and innovation. Use design thinking principles to encourage creative problem-solving and collaboration among team members.

  • Time Needed: 2-4 hours
  • Group Size: 10-25 participants
  • Cost: $150-300 per person (including materials)
  • Energy Level: Moderate to High

Logistical Notes

  • Hire a facilitator experienced in design thinking to guide the session.
  • Ensure you have a suitable space with whiteboards and materials.

Skip If...

Your team thrives on physical activities or prefers informal bonding.
